Peifang Wang is a scholar working on Renewable Energy, Sustainability and the Environment, Materials Chemistry and Pollution. According to data from OpenAlex, Peifang Wang has authored 651 papers receiving a total of 24.8k indexed citations (citations by other indexed papers that have themselves been cited), including 206 papers in Renewable Energy, Sustainability and the Environment, 189 papers in Materials Chemistry and 176 papers in Pollution. Recurrent topics in Peifang Wang's work include Advanced Photocatalysis Techniques (184 papers), Microbial Community Ecology and Physiology (69 papers) and Aquatic Ecosystems and Phytoplankton Dynamics (64 papers). Peifang Wang is often cited by papers focused on Advanced Photocatalysis Techniques (184 papers), Microbial Community Ecology and Physiology (69 papers) and Aquatic Ecosystems and Phytoplankton Dynamics (64 papers). Peifang Wang collaborates with scholars based in China, United States and Hong Kong. Peifang Wang's co-authors include Yanhui Ao, Jun Hou, Jin Qian, Juan Chen, Chao Wang, Chao Wang, Chao Wang, Huinan Che, Yi Li and Xin Gao and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Advanced Materials.
